Driving Miss Daisy: Which Charitable Vehicle Do You Suggest
The objective of this Group-Live seminar is to help attendees recognize the recent tax and estate planning developments in the charitable planning area and to help the attendees broaden their knowledge of basic charitable estate planning issues together with the tax consequences of some frequently used charitable planning tools.

Program Content:
1) Overview of recent developments
2) Overview of basic charitable giving tools with examples including a discussion of Charitable Remainder Trusts (CRTs), Charitable Lead Trusts (CLTs), Private Foundations and Donor Advised Funds
3) Discussion of benefits of working with a corporate trustee
4) Review of some helpful (free) charitable planning websites and tools
